As of 2006-2010, the per capita income of Fox Farm-College is $16,559, which is much lower than the state average of $27,860 and is much lower than the national average of $27,334. Fox Farm-College median household income is $32,541, which has grown by 20.59% since 2000. The median household income growth rate is much lower than the state average rate of 41.22% and is higher than the national average rate of 19.17%. On average Fox Farm-College residents spend 13.5 minutes per day commuting to work, which is lower than the state average of 17.5 minutes and is lower than the national average of 25.3 minutes.
